If you're wondering about how buildings are made or how neighborhoods and communities are planned, Architecture for Kids is the perfect book for your child. This book will teach your child important terms and skills that every aspiring architect needs to know. They will learn how architects turn their ideas and drawings into real life buildings, and how architects see the world from different perspectives such as a bird's eye view or three-dimensionally. Interactive activities will allow your child to explore various types of buildings and examples of architecture from different parts of the world and throughout history. These activities will also encourage your child to start planning their own spaces and buildings, and to start thinking like an architect. Once your child has completed this workbook, it will become their very own portfolio of their ideas and architectural designs. This softcover book is 122 pages long and is recommended for children between the ages of 8 and 12.
